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
12 09278764 210673 9788572428
0954650 32 73051
0954650 32 73051
18960 11 931502568
All about undefined
Interested in learning more?
0954650 32 73051
18960 11 931502568
See more
707728450 2236
75675 392 10550 04095665166
See more
00520145958 315311
16710825152 5077776101 81
See more